The Fritz-Reuter-Literaturmuseum in Stavenhagen is a museum dedicated to the life and works of Fritz Reuter, a significant writer of the Low German language. The museum is located in Reuter's birthplace, which is situated at the market square in Stavenhagen. The Fritz-Reuter-Literaturmuseum houses a comprehensive collection of Fritz Reuter's manuscripts, documents, and artifacts from his time. Additionally, the museum has a specialist library with a stock of about 15,000 volumes. The Fritz-Reuter-Literaturmuseum features a permanent exhibition that was completely renewed in 2001. This exhibition documents the life and work of Fritz Reuter, as well as the reception of his work. It includes manuscripts, paintings by Reuter himself, contemporary documents, and objects that belonged to Reuter.
